Transaction 0e30a023c1e0336295cca7ad7875256ea9dcf0f6a62523ffac3fed8e9f038d27
1 Input
1 Output
-
0e30a023c1e0336295cca7ad7875256ea9dcf0f6a62523ffac3fed8e9f038d27:0
- value
- 99997514
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8df50138b70b81832873edc053166b7677e2ca97 OP_EQUAL
- address
- 3EdchpcqZSo7yU9UdbTbHNQADLmbEBpwi4